Dark Mode

#hugo #blog

Dark modeに切り替えるのは意外と難しくて、他のサイトからコードを引っ張ってきた。

  1. Atanas Yonkov
  2. CSSファイルを動的に差し替えてスタイルを変更する (JavaScript プログラミング)

基本的に上の二つです。 1は、body classの名前を変更してcssを変更するスタイルだったのですが、上手く行かないのでstylesheetを分けました。
ただ、boostrapが邪魔をしてbootstrapでresponsive layout処理をしているheader部分は、まだ課題があります。 bootstrapは便利だけどcustomiseするとなると意外と面倒くさい。